summaryrefslogtreecommitdiff
path: root/dev-python/klein
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2023-07-24 14:55:44 +0100
committerV3n3RiX <venerix@koprulu.sector>2023-07-24 14:55:44 +0100
commitb83b16e0f6c963583f6323fe1bb12ecbd11d6f81 (patch)
treed67748047921162af2742c3e1255e3f1421f769b /dev-python/klein
parent76617568771869151cb2a3f71939719c15dd47a2 (diff)
gentoo auto-resync : 24:07:2023 - 14:55:44
Diffstat (limited to 'dev-python/klein')
-rw-r--r--dev-python/klein/Manifest3
-rw-r--r--dev-python/klein/files/klein-21.8.0-test_resource.patch28
-rw-r--r--dev-python/klein/klein-21.8.0.ebuild46
3 files changed, 0 insertions, 77 deletions
diff --git a/dev-python/klein/Manifest b/dev-python/klein/Manifest
index 124fb229ae91..614a2e2caa4e 100644
--- a/dev-python/klein/Manifest
+++ b/dev-python/klein/Manifest
@@ -1,6 +1,3 @@
-AUX klein-21.8.0-test_resource.patch 1068 BLAKE2B ac1dceb24d74a5cc23eb1c89cd26f2fb308a834c1a6ef7452fe20dc46fd312ab38f4cb3479aa74af5f82744f3184528ca91556e3186e70c0fa930fb40710f63d SHA512 89a1ddbd4b53e3a0d0f6b1e0972805411f2d935e6b4059afd0f4259259b9e3e7db5df2c31063cddcb183ddc256d087f496b47cb40165d14d67ed7a96ec731b7f
-DIST klein-21.8.0.tar.gz 100578 BLAKE2B ea2535e93affebe822ff086eb5749481edf7811340a35b11319b7c23b23d3877f6208ac1ef6cc7a4bb9eedd33d087820304f2ee71695413d72308e83c47aa2ee SHA512 cce28865e172effb6044f73c1841875fa5eb55daf20dcea482d0764604ab826ca5063a4679165bb253953d54428a42c2082022fd273e2a1083aefa595a563ccd
DIST klein-23.5.0.tar.gz 100691 BLAKE2B 913f48d975ef94787da910f217e687046e6d60273aac455eecae89378742cb7533ff5ab0a8ad868d5b363f27af1d0ee68f3b17a16b51482b5e4c015e7a779b53 SHA512 10d7bb1a5aabc035aa69a0f9c25516ee9b6043f442b35b31f5687c249370e4674c4488a9531ff4bc06ea40574fd9a7974343899de3d5b3895f28a2feb70ae543
-EBUILD klein-21.8.0.ebuild 1139 BLAKE2B f975db79fc9cc239731d857be5620e0de82202bdec42f626ab91d8a4e5b1a8fabed8482b12020dc1838755b96b13e108fa5fab3f0bf9f38266a2cb5d679e7034 SHA512 cc2f2099f770adb5fb9b31d32f7c1d7b9c5a88c17ceeb2fd41a9e35a6fda9a488cad5d06f3c6b28fa53ae987c1d2b727af34c6fe205be1a1883f310503404bbf
EBUILD klein-23.5.0.ebuild 862 BLAKE2B 59ba237d21199fba46d4efabcf73f1656fc09d7e67e47b0912a32a95b3dc46889dd019a57e1e3b99903fe0194207f8bed03f74e345c1d36cf9e5181f5e90fd19 SHA512 07bcaee1f99e3d7d6fc279f86449118f4398685a382bf9a26fc73edf00be66afc8ec2a88b4289bbbdd3a61f3a0d1c9e0a2c805e8f313729164c7cab74153e04c
MISC metadata.xml 973 BLAKE2B 870f3a89f25a7b230a3b837287ed3c0f96bb2ada0eeaf464b0bbf70c4982be57a783c73671309044053d24c57f9c77d79e72ec65d031d8ddd4e7e406822823fc SHA512 9e81588cbd096d31af040b48e467af6d124d4f4249abf808b4ee4a8f1171b5c02a8e5d87bcb869d8f4d86c3224c9e555a1e5f3d4aba8a1b2a179f3c5aa609726
diff --git a/dev-python/klein/files/klein-21.8.0-test_resource.patch b/dev-python/klein/files/klein-21.8.0-test_resource.patch
deleted file mode 100644
index c9779c46ac17..000000000000
--- a/dev-python/klein/files/klein-21.8.0-test_resource.patch
+++ /dev/null
@@ -1,28 +0,0 @@
-https://github.com/twisted/klein/commit/bce8b85036a6d185b9e8aab037c805f81354544c
-
-From bce8b85036a6d185b9e8aab037c805f81354544c Mon Sep 17 00:00:00 2001
-From: Glyph <glyph@twistedmatrix.com>
-Date: Tue, 31 May 2022 17:44:13 -0700
-Subject: [PATCH] testing exact content-length is way too strict
-
---- a/src/klein/test/test_resource.py
-+++ b/src/klein/test/test_resource.py
-@@ -2,7 +2,7 @@
- from io import BytesIO
- from types import MappingProxyType
- from typing import Any, Callable, List, Mapping, Optional, Sequence, cast
--from unittest.mock import Mock, call
-+from unittest.mock import ANY, Mock, call
- from urllib.parse import parse_qs
-
- from werkzeug.exceptions import NotFound
-@@ -642,7 +642,7 @@ def foo(request: IRequest) -> KleinRenderable:
- request.setHeader.assert_has_calls(
- [
- call(b"Content-Type", b"text/html; charset=utf-8"),
-- call(b"Content-Length", b"258"),
-+ call(b"Content-Length", ANY),
- call(b"Location", b"http://localhost:8080/foo/"),
- ]
- )
-
diff --git a/dev-python/klein/klein-21.8.0.ebuild b/dev-python/klein/klein-21.8.0.ebuild
deleted file mode 100644
index 9444fbdbe265..000000000000
--- a/dev-python/klein/klein-21.8.0.ebuild
+++ /dev/null
@@ -1,46 +0,0 @@
-# Copyright 1999-2023 Gentoo Authors
-# Distributed under the terms of the GNU General Public License v2
-
-EAPI=8
-
-PYTHON_COMPAT=( python3_{9..11} )
-inherit distutils-r1 pypi
-
-DESCRIPTION="micro-framework for developing production-ready web services with Python"
-HOMEPAGE="https://pypi.org/project/klein/ https://github.com/twisted/klein/"
-
-LICENSE="MIT"
-SLOT="0"
-KEYWORDS="~amd64 ~riscv"
-
-RDEPEND="
- dev-python/attrs[${PYTHON_USEDEP}]
- dev-python/hyperlink[${PYTHON_USEDEP}]
- dev-python/incremental[${PYTHON_USEDEP}]
- dev-python/tubes[${PYTHON_USEDEP}]
- >=dev-python/twisted-16.6[${PYTHON_USEDEP}]
- dev-python/werkzeug[${PYTHON_USEDEP}]
- dev-python/zope-interface[${PYTHON_USEDEP}]
-"
-BDEPEND="
- test? (
- dev-python/hypothesis[${PYTHON_USEDEP}]
- dev-python/treq[${PYTHON_USEDEP}]
- )
-"
-
-PATCHES=(
- "${FILESDIR}"/${P}-test_resource.patch
-)
-
-distutils_enable_tests pytest
-
-python_prepare_all() {
- # known test fail: https://github.com/twisted/klein/issues/339
-# sed -e 's/big world/big+world/' \
-# -e 's/4321)]/4321.0)]/' \
-# -e 's/not a number/not+a+number/' \
-# -i src/klein/test/test_form.py || die
-
- distutils-r1_python_prepare_all
-}